To prevent this, with stationary whips mounted on structures, an artificial "ground plane" consisting of three or four rods a quarter-wavelength long connected to the opposite side of the feedline, extending horizontally from the base of the whip, is often used. [5] This is called a ground plane antenna. [6]
Since monopole antennas rely on a conductive surface, they may be mounted with a ground plane to approximate the effect of being mounted on the Earth's surface. The rubber ducky antenna (or rubber duck aerial) is an electrically short monopole antenna, invented by Richard B. Johnson, that functions somewhat like a base-loaded whip antenna. It consists of a springy wire in the shape of a narrow helix , sealed in a rubber or plastic jacket to protect the antenna. [ 1 ]

Omnidirectional radiation patterns are produced by the simplest practical antennas, monopole and dipole antennas, consisting of one or two straight rod conductors on a common axis. Antenna gain (G) is defined as antenna efficiency (e) multiplied by antenna directivity (D) which is expressed mathematically as: G = e D {\displaystyle G=eD} .
